Jon wrote it on a writing retreat to California alongside Rhett Akins and Luke Laird. He told Billboard they knew it would be a hit once it passed the “boat test” on a later trip the Bahamas:
“My buddy has this badass boat, and I was like, ‘All right, we’re going to do the boat test.’
We were blaring ‘Tequila Little Time’ in the docks and just dancing, having a good time. And all the dock guys were like, ‘What’s this song?’ So, good boat test.”
The music video is set at the Flora-Bama, the iconic Florida bar on the gulf coast, and it is FUN. Of course, it features a mariachi band, dancing, lots of tequila and limes, and even one of Jon’s dogs, Cowboy.
